Cabinet members have objections on State Bank of Pakistan amendment bill 2021, reveals Imran Yuqub Khan
Islamabad: Several government parliamentarians and members of the cabinet have extreme reservations about the proposed State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) amendment bill 2021.

Speaking in the GNN programme ‘View Point’ senior journalist and analyst Imran Yuqub Khan has said that many cabinet members are annoyed over the proposed SBP ‘absolute autonomy’ bill.

Further, the veteran analyst exposed that MPs from the ruling PTI are instructed to sit quietly and pave the way to get the proposed Bill passed in the assembly.
“I always say that whenever governments try to bulldoze such things, then someone is behind.”
